What is FPLS Engineering?
FPLS Engineering operates at the intersection of advanced engineering and regulatory compliance, providing essential fire protection and life safety systems for complex, high-stakes environments. The firm serves a sophisticated client base, including federal government agencies, academic institutions, and industrial operators, where the margin for error in safety protocols is non-existent. By integrating hazard analysis with bespoke system design, FPLS Engineering ensures that mission-critical facilities meet stringent safety codes while optimizing operational efficiency. Their team of licensed professionals provides the technical expertise required to navigate the complexities of modern fire safety engineering, establishing the company as a critical partner for organizations managing high-risk assets.
How much funding has FPLS Engineering raised?
FPLS Engineering has raised a total of $200K across 2 funding rounds:

Debt (2024): $100K with participation from M&T Bank
Debt (2024): $100K led by M&T Bank
